Role Description
Deal execution/coordination
- Assistance for clients/process management on M&A transactions
- Assist the execution of mandates
- Execute the deals overseen by the Sponsoring Partner or Managing Partner
- Scope of responsibilities include (non-extensively):
- Prepare and deliver the models, info-memos, teasers, offer/process letters, draft term sheets, financial simulations and valuations, management presentations, process follow up, reporting etc.
- Execute processes and follow it within the Project Team
- Workflow follow up and organization (due diligence/data room)
- Coordination with the worldwide team for cross border M&A transaction
Research
- Identification, research and mapping of potential targets, acquirers or sellers
- Preparation of profiles on potential targets, acquirers or sellers
- Prepares and participates to clients' presentations
Firm-wide Responsibilities
- M&A client news monitoring
- Screening for Asian Private Equity firms portfolio and deal monitoring
Management
- Hierarchically reports to Managing Partner
- Participation to firm-wide weekly meeting
Requirements
- 2 to 4 years solid experience in cross-border M&A
- Excellent educational background, organized and able to analyze and deal with multiple complex situations
- Project management skills – orientated, disciplined and organized
- Excellent communication and presentation skills
- Team player, enthusiastic with the ability to inspire others
